What is Building Stone?

Building stone is a natural stone material that has been quarried and cut into various sizes and shapes. It is commonly used in construction for its durability, aesthetic appeal, and versatility. Building stone can be found in a wide range of colors, textures, and patterns, making it suitable for both residential and commercial projects.

Factors Influencing Building Stone Prices Per Ton

Several factors can influence the price of building stone per ton. Understanding these factors can help you make a more informed decision when purchasing this material for your project.

Factor Description
Stone Type Each type of stone has its own unique characteristics, which can affect its price. For example, granite is generally more expensive than limestone due to its hardness and durability.
Origin The location of the quarry can impact the price of building stone. Stones sourced from local quarries may be more affordable, while those imported from overseas may be more expensive.
Quality The quality of the stone, including its color, texture, and size, can affect its price. Higher-quality stones with fewer imperfections will typically be more expensive.
Supply and Demand The availability of a particular type of stone can influence its price. If a stone is in high demand, its price may be higher.
Transportation Costs The cost of transporting the stone from the quarry to the construction site can impact the overall price per ton.

Common Types of Building Stone and Their Prices

Below is a table showcasing some common types of building stone and their approximate prices per ton. Please note that these prices are for reference only and may vary depending on the factors mentioned earlier.

Stone Type Price Per Ton (USD)
Limestone $50 – $100
Granite $100 – $150
Marble $150 – $200
Slate $50 – $100
Quartzite $100 – $150

When considering the price of building stone, it’s essential to weigh the benefits of each type against your project’s requirements. For instance, granite may be more expensive than limestone, but its durability and resistance to weathering may make it a more cost-effective choice in the long run.
